Monterrey’s Upcoming Weather: Temperature Swings and Rainfall Expectations

As Monterrey transitions deeper into the season, forecasts indicate significant variability in both temperatures and rainfall over the next ten days. Daytime temperatures are expected to oscillate between 27°C and 34°C, while nighttime lows will hover from 16°C up to 22°C. Midweek is likely to bring a warm surge that could heighten heat exposure risks during peak daylight hours.

Regarding precipitation, intermittent showers are predicted mainly toward the end of the week. The likelihood of rain increases notably on Thursday and Friday with a probability ranging from 30% to 50%. These showers may provide welcome respite by cooling down ambient temperatures and improving air quality but could also lead to:

  • Pockets of flooding especially in flood-prone neighborhoods
  • A drop in daytime temperatures following rainfall events
  • An uptick in humidity levels affecting comfort outdoors

Residents should remain alert for updates as these conditions develop.

Planning Outdoor Adventures & Travel Tips Amidst Monterrey’s Variable Climate

The forthcoming ten-day forecast for Monterrey reveals a blend of sunny intervals interspersed with cloud cover. Temperatures will fluctuate between approximately 21°C (70°F) & a high near 33°C (92°F) , creating favorable conditions for outdoor enthusiasts seeking both energetic pursuits or tranquil nature experiences.

This period presents excellent opportunities such as:

  • Trekking: Discover breathtaking trails within Parque Nacional Cumbres de Monterrey offering panoramic vistas.
  • Cycling: Enjoy scenic bike paths weaving through urban parks and surrounding landscapes.
  • Lakeside Picnics: Relax at Parque Fundidora or nearby green spaces ideal for family gatherings or quiet afternoons.
  • Aquatic Recreation: Engage in kayaking or paddleboarding at local reservoirs providing refreshing escapes from rising heat.

The shifting weather patterns necessitate vigilance—travelers should routinely consult updated forecasts via trusted platforms like weather.com. Layered clothing is advisable due to temperature swings throughout each day while monitoring air quality reports can help mitigate health impacts during humid spells.
